What AI software development is
AI software development is the building of applications that use machine learning, natural language processing, computer vision, generative AI and predictive analytics to perform tasks that would otherwise need human judgment. Conventional software runs on fixed instructions. AI-powered software learns patterns from data, which is what lets it read a document it has never seen, predict an outcome or improve as more data arrives.
A typical example is an AI-powered customer support system that understands an inquiry, suggests a response and routes the difficult cases to the right team. These applications can be delivered as web or mobile apps, enterprise systems, internal automation tools or components embedded in software the business already uses.

When custom beats off-the-shelf
Every business has its own processes, customers, datasets and constraints, so a generic AI product often produces mediocre results once it meets real workflows. Custom AI software development starts from the company's specific needs: its existing workflows, goals, data sources and integrations shape the application rather than the application reshaping the business.
The right build depends on the business. An e-commerce company may need a recommendation engine. A manufacturer may need predictive maintenance. A service business may get more from a chatbot, automated lead qualification or a document processing platform. A custom approach makes sure the technology solves a named problem instead of arriving as a feature with a vague objective.

Build with a defined strategy
A successful AI project is not a model choice. The sequence that works: identify the core problem, assess the data you actually have, choose the appropriate technology, build and test rigorously, then monitor performance in production and keep tuning. Security, scalability, integration, accuracy and the end-user experience all need to be designed in from the start, not added after launch.

Frequently asked questions
What is the difference between AI software and traditional software?
Traditional software follows fixed, pre-programmed instructions. AI software learns patterns from data, so it can interpret unstructured input, make predictions and improve as it sees more examples.
When does custom AI software make more sense than an off-the-shelf tool?
When your processes, data or integrations differ enough from the generic case that a packaged product would force the business to work around it. Custom builds are shaped by your workflows rather than the other way round.
What should be in place before an AI software project starts?
A clearly defined problem, an honest assessment of the available data and agreement on how success will be measured. The technology choice comes after those.
